Welcoming happiness to your feathered friend
Welcome into the vibrant world of parrot ownership! Owning a parrot is sure to bring boundless pleasure into your life. These intelligent and outgoing creatures require a home that reflects their unique needs and temperament. With a little thoughtfulness, you can create a sanctuary where your feathered companion can truly prosper.
To start, consider the type of environment that best suits your parrot's breed. Different parrots have varying needs regarding cage size, stimulation, and even weather. Learning about your parrot's specific requirements will lay the foundation for their well-being.
A spacious and functional cage is essential. It should be large enough for your parrot to move its wings, swing. Include various perches of different sizes to simulate their natural habitat and provide activity.
